Kath: When you are out in the field taste testing, and you grab a tomato to taste does your gut say, this is good (or) not so good and that's that, its your final decission and maybee only a handfull that need to be re-evaluated?
Hey, Joe- it's good to have you back!

I only taste test in the kitchen where I will also jot down least a brief note after each tomato. Not usually just one taste, though. I'd say I average 3 tries/variety before I give up. I'll vary how ripe I allow the fruit to get, try it at different points in the season, etc. if possible.
